In the end, it's up to you to decide what you want your organization to be. You don't have to change your name and/or your motto. I'm just sharing that it's typically looked down upon to have the same info as another org. Nobody will care that it was by happenstance. Look through other threads on this board. All people will see is that you were founded after another organization with the same information. I would worry more about the motto than the name.

In terms of national expansion, a lot of organizations do NOT have requirements on the number of members in the chapter at a time. Look at multicultural organizations and other organizations that are more national than starting your own organization, but local enough so that they don't have a numbers requirement. I don't know much about NPC, but I believe that they usually have chapters in the 20's? There are a lot of orgs that don't have that type of requirement.
